Effective patient acquisition strategies are essential for radiology clinics to remain competitive and responsive to community needs. This study assessed the perceived effectiveness of such strategies in four key areas: digital marketing, insurance and pricing, accessibility, and patient convenience. One hundred respondents composed of radiologic technologists, clinic staff, and administrative personnel participated in the study. Results showed high effectiveness in insurance and pricing, patient convenience, and accessibility, indicating strong implementation of strategies that directly support patient engagement and satisfaction. However, digital marketing was identified as the weakest area, with only moderate effectiveness reported. This suggests underutilization of online tools and platforms crucial for expanding patient reach. The study recommends strengthening digital marketing initiatives to enhance visibility and improve overall patient acquisition outcomes in radiology clinics.
